It is Maria Virgine with an e at the end because the preposition ex requires the use of the ablative form which for the word virgin requires an e at the end.

The lyric is "virgine" (ablative case which follows the preposition "ex"), not "virginae" which is no part of the noun "virgo, virginis". "Virgine" is correctly pronounced as if the "e" at the end is an "a" so it's sung o.k just spelt wrongly here.

A great song, but the transcription is appalling! Wikipedia has it right: Gaudete, gaudete! Christus est natus Ex Maria virgine, gaudete! Tempus adest gratiæ Hoc quod optabamus, Carmina lætitiæ Devote reddamus. Deus homo factus est Natura mirante, Mundus renovatus est A Christo regnante. Ezechielis porta Clausa pertransitur, Unde lux est orta Salus invenitur. . Ergo nostra concio Psallat iam in lustro; Benedicat Domino: Salus Regi nostro.
